Starfall

Learn to Read with Phonics, Fluency, and Comprehension


Free online resources and printouts courtesy of Starfall.
Level 1
ALPHABET: Starfall's ABCs. A perfect starting place for Pre-K and Kindergarten students. If your student finds this too simple, just start with the next step: phonics.
Level 2
PHONICS: Learn to Read. Contains Starfall's sequential phonics series of 15 books with fun letter-pal characters (Zac the Rat, Peg the Hen, etc.). Encourage your student to read books in order.
Level 3
FUN!: Fun to Read. Children learn to identify the shapes of words. Includes the popular All About Me avatar, phonics magic, rhyming tongue twisters, art, music, and poetry.
Level 4
FLUENCY and COMPREHENSION: I’m reading! Scaffolding reduces reading anxiety and improves comprehension. Includes non-fiction. Struggling readers develop self-confidence.

Starfall's successful learn-to-read activities are based on teacher's experience and research:

  • Developed and tested in the classroom;
  • Follows scientific evidence-based methods recommended by the NICHD National Reading Panel;
  • Explicit instruction in phonemic awareness;
  • Systematic phonics instruction;
  • Methods to improve fluency and comprehension.

Starfall motivates through positive reinforcement and play. Children delight as they see, hear, and interact with letter-sound relationships in words, sentences, games, and songs.
